Importance of Pot Size for Different Growth Stages

🌱 Seedling Stage

For seedlings, a pot size of 4-6 inches in diameter is ideal. This size allows for initial root development without excess soil that can retain too much moisture.

🌿 Young Plant Stage

As your Temple Juniper grows, transition to an 8-12 inch pot. This size provides ample space for roots to expand while ensuring good drainage, which is crucial for healthy growth.

🌳 Mature Plant Stage

When your juniper reaches maturity, opt for a pot that is 12-18 inches in diameter. Larger pots accommodate extensive root systems and help prevent root binding, promoting overall plant health.

πŸ“ General Guidelines for Pot Size

A handy rule of thumb is to increase the pot size by 2 inches in diameter with each growth stage transition. Regularly monitor root health and adjust pot size as needed to support your plant’s development.

Pot Materials

🌱 Clay Pots

Clay pots are a fantastic choice for Temple Juniper due to their excellent breathability. This feature promotes healthy root systems, allowing your plant to thrive in its environment.

However, they come with a few drawbacks. Clay pots are heavier, making them a bit of a workout when you need to move them. They can also crack in extreme temperatures, so keep that in mind if you live in a climate with harsh conditions.

πŸͺ΄ Plastic Pots

If you're looking for something lightweight, plastic pots are the way to go. They are easy to handle and can retain moisture longer, which is particularly beneficial during dry spells.

On the flip side, plastic pots are less breathable than their clay counterparts. This can lead to root rot if drainage isn't managed properly, so always check for adequate drainage.

🎨 Ceramic Pots

Ceramic pots add a touch of elegance to your Temple Juniper display. With attractive designs and colors, they enhance visual appeal while providing good insulation for the roots.

That said, ceramic pots can be heavy and pricey. Always ensure they have adequate drainage holes to keep your plant healthy and happy.

Drainage Considerations

Importance of Drainage Holes 🌧️

Drainage holes are crucial for preventing water accumulation in your pot, which can lead to root rot. For pots that are 12 inches or larger, aim for at least 3-5 holes to ensure proper drainage.

How Drainage Affects Root Health 🌱

Good drainage promotes aeration, allowing roots to breathe and absorb nutrients effectively. If you notice yellowing leaves, wilting, or stunted growth, these are signs that your pot may not be draining well.

Practical Tips for Ensuring Proper Drainage πŸ› οΈ

  • Check for Holes: Always inspect your pot for adequate drainage holes before planting.
  • Use a Layer: Consider adding a layer of gravel or small stones at the bottom of the pot to enhance drainage.
  • Monitor Watering: Adjust your watering habits based on the pot's drainage capabilities and the plant's needs.

Repotting Guidelines

When to Repot Temple Juniper 🌱

Repotting is crucial for the health of your Temple Juniper. Look for signs like roots growing out of drainage holes, compacted soil that no longer drains well, or slowed plant growth.

For mature plants, repot every 2-3 years. Younger plants benefit from annual repotting to ensure they have enough room to thrive.

Steps for Choosing the Right Pot During Repotting πŸͺ΄

Choosing the right pot can make all the difference. Follow these steps to ensure a successful transition:

  1. Assess current pot size and root health. Check if the roots are cramped or healthy.
  2. Select a new pot that is 2 inches larger in diameter. This gives roots room to grow without overwhelming them.
  3. Ensure the new pot has adequate drainage holes. Aim for at least 3-5 holes for proper drainage.
  4. Choose a material that suits your climate and aesthetic preferences. Consider factors like weight and insulation.
  5. Prepare fresh, well-draining potting mix suitable for junipers. This will help your plant settle in comfortably.
